Im trying to figure out what wheel offset everyone has with 20 inch rims and what width wheel. I picked up some 20x8.5 with 40 offset because I thought my rims now were35... that wasnt the case. Theyre 18. Im trying to visualize with the larger offset would look like. Post up pics of your wheels and let me know width and offset.
